Shelly made this delicious quilt called
Creamsicle, makes me think of hot summer day by the lake! The pattern is in the book
Simple Color - Orange by Vanessa Christenson. Shelly is on a mission to use up her stash one colour at a time and this is the perfect pattern for orange.
She asked for simple custom quilting and really wanted it quilted like it was in the book. I tried to convince her to let me quilt few feathers on there but nope, she is a modern gal so I did my best to make sure she was going to love it! I made a few changes to the quilting in the books sample to add my own touch to it!
Here is a picture of the books version below. I changed out the cross hatching to echo quilting and added a double line in the petal.
There are a lot of stops and starts to this style of quilting but so worth it! I used off white So Fine thread and the QP Curve 20" template for the curved quilting.
